About Hairgen.ai

Opening Overview Hairgen.ai is a professional-grade AI-powered hair transplant simulation tool designed to help users visualize the potential outcomes of surgical hair restoration by leveraging advanced artificial intelligence, high-end image processing, and intelligent visualization workflows . The tool addresses the significant challenge of expectation management in cosmetic surgery, providing a realistic preview of how specific procedures—such as Follicular Unit Extraction (FUE) or Follicular Unit Transplantation (FUT)—might alter a user's appearance. By utilizing sophisticated AI imaging algorithms, the platform enables individuals to simulate changes in hair density and the strategic placement of a new hairline. This process is critical for those researching surgical hair restoration, as it transforms an abstract medical consultation into a tangible visual representation. The tool is primarily intended for individuals experiencing hair loss and medical practitioners who require a high-precision instrument to facilitate clearer patient consultations. The integration of AI-driven visualization ensures that the simulated results are based on realistic anatomical possibilities rather than generic beauty filters. By focusing on high-fidelity output, Hairgen.ai allows users to manage their expectations and establish a more technical, precise communication channel with their surgeons. This capability is essential for reducing the psychological anxiety and financial risk associated with elective surgical procedures. Why People Use Hairgen.ai The primary motivation for using Hairgen.ai is the elimination of uncertainty inherent in surgical hair restoration. Traditionally, patients have had to rely on "before and after" photographs of other individuals, which are often misleading because every scalp, hair texture, and facial structure is unique. By using an AI-powered simulation , users move from a general understanding of possible results to a personalized visualization of their own potential outcome. Manual methods of planning a hairline—such as surgeons drawing on a patient's forehead with a marker—can be imprecise and fail to account for how the final result will look once the hair has grown. Hairgen.ai replaces this guesswork with data-driven imaging. It allows users to experiment with different hairline positions and density levels in a digital environment, ensuring that the desired aesthetic is achievable before any incisions are made. Furthermore, the tool serves as a critical communication bridge. There is often a linguistic gap between a patient, who describes their goals in aesthetic terms, and a surgeon, who thinks in terms of graft counts and donor area capacity. Hairgen.ai translates these desires into a visual map, allowing both parties to align their goals. This alignment is vital for preventing post-operative dissatisfaction and ensuring that the surgical plan is optimized for the user's specific facial proportions. Finally, the high cost and permanent nature of hair transplants make the stakes incredibly high. People use this tool to mitigate the emotional and financial risk. By seeing a realistic projection of the results, users can decide whether the potential improvement justifies the investment and the recovery time associated with the surgery. About Neural Consult

Neural Consult is an AI-powered medical education platform designed to help students and professionals enhance their learning, exam preparation, and understanding of complex medical concepts. It addresses the challenges of information overload and the need for personalized learning in the medical field by leveraging artificial intelligence to create customized study materials and explanations. This tool is specifically designed for medical students, residents, and healthcare professionals seeking to improve their knowledge retention and academic performance through intelligent study aids.
